Maintenance Technician

Join us at Corning, one of the world's leading innovators in glass, ceramic, and materials science. Our Optical Communications segment has evolved into a comprehensive provider of industry-leading optical solutions across the broader communications industry. This segment is classified into two main product groupings – carrier network and enterprise network.

The purpose of the position is to minimize machine downtime, increase efficiency, and reduce cost through planned maintenance and prompt response to unplanned maintenance requests on the production equipment used to produce fiber optic cables.

Major Responsibilities:
  • Work schedule is night shift 12 hour shifts but may change due to business needs.
  • Prepare written maintenance instructions, records, and procedures.
  • Maintain accurate and timely records in a Computerized Maintenance Management System (CMMS), Maximo.
  • Maintain, troubleshoot, and repair electro-mechanical equipment.
  • Perform detailed routine maintenance tasks.
  • Perform tasks as assigned by the Maintenance Supervisor, Facilities Supervisor or Maintenance Coordinators.
Skills/Characteristics Desired:
  • Self-motivation.
  • Strong and systematic analytical and troubleshooting skills.
  • In depth understanding of electrical and mechanical principles.
  • Thorough working knowledge of electrical, mechanical systems.
  • Experience with LOTO and electrical safety.
  • Ability to read and interpret electrical and mechanical drawings.
  • Experience in the use of hand tools, precision measuring equipment, and machine shop equipment.
  • Good communication skills.
  • Accuracy, attention to details, and strong organizational skills.
  • Ability to react positively to rapidly changing priorities.
  • Capable of independently managing multiple tasks with minimal supervision.
  • Good interpersonal skills with the ability to work with diverse groups of people.
  • Experience with Maximo CMMS system for maintenance.
  • Experience with the OSI PI (historian) interface.
  • Effective in managing multiple priorities.
  • Demonstrated initiative and an eagerness to drive continuous improvement
Preferred Experience &

Education:
  • Two-year associate from an accredited college or a technical degree from a community college.
  • At least four-years of experience in maintenance at an industrial manufacturing environment with high school diploma or GED, or Military background with maintenance and technical experience.
  • 5+ years in an industrial manufacturing environment.
  • Education Requirement:
    High school diploma or equivalent is required.
